Based on the readily available EF86 pentode tube that was already being used in Neumann's small-diaphragm KM56, the U 67 incorporated a new K 67 capsule and transformer-balanced tube circuit along with modern innovations that delivered significant sonic and operational improvements on its predecessor. The U 67 was enthusiastically welcomed by the pro studio community and assumed its place as the large-diaphragm Neumann workhorse in daily use at virtually every major facility on the planet. It would not be a stretch to say that the U 67 defined the sound of the '60s. Neumann U 67 Collector's Edition Large-diaphragm Tube Condenser Microphone Features:- Meticulous reissue of the legendary Neumann U 67, reproduced to original specifications
- Beautifully balanced sound with ruler-flat frequency response
- A superb vocal microphone for both male and female singers
- Exceptional versatility; suitable for virtually any source
- Classic transformer-balanced tube circuit
- 3 polar patterns: cardioid, omnidirectional, and figure-8
- Switchable highpass filter and 10dB pre-attenuation pad
- New NU 67 V power supply automatically adapts to local mains voltage
- Includes Neumann spider-type shockmount and vintage-style case
- Handcrafted in Germany
